What is Onepower Consulting?

Onepower Consulting is a professional recruitment and human resources consulting company based in Mongolia. They specialize in providing staffing solutions, HR consulting, and talent acquisition services for businesses across various industries. Their services include executive search, temporary and permanent staffing, HR outsourcing, and organizational development. Onepower Consulting helps companies find qualified candidates and offers strategic HR advice to support business growth and employee performance.

Job Description

We are se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Interpreter/Translator fluent in Japanese to join our team in Fredericktown, OH. The ideal candidate will provide accurate and effective interpretation and translation services, supporting communication between Japanese and English speakers. This role also includes providing administrative support and performing other duties as assigned.

Key Responsibilities
  • Interpret spoken communication between Japanese and English speakers in various settings.
  • Translate written documents accurately from Japanese to English and vice versa.
  • Provide administrative support including scheduling, document preparation, and record keeping.
  • Assist with communication and coordination between departments as needed.
  • Perform other duties as assigned to support organizational goals.
Qualifications
  • Fluency in Japanese and English, both written and spoken.
  • Proven experience as an interpreter and translator.
  • Strong administrative and organizational skills.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ities.
  • Ability to handle confidential information with discretion.
  • Detail-oriented with strong time management skills.
